#743cc5 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#743cc5 is composed of 45.5% red, 23.5%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.1% cyan, 69.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 264.5 degrees, a saturation of 54.2% and a lightness of 50.4%. #743cc5 color hex could be obtained by blending #e878ff with #00008b.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

● #743cc5 color description : Moderate violet.
The hexadecimal color #743cc5 has RGB values of R:116, G:60,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0.7,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 7617733.
